Kinds of Treadmills
When it comes to picking a treadmill, it is vital to understand the different types offered in the market. Here are the primary classifications:
1. Handbook TreadmillsSystem: These treadmills have a basic design and rely on the user's efforts to move the belt.Pros: More budget-friendly, quieter operation, no electricity required.Cons: Limited features, might not supply the exact same series of exercise intensity.2. Motorized TreadmillsSystem: Powered by a motor that drives the belt, permitting users to stroll or run at a set pace.Pros: Greater variety of speeds and inclines, equipped with various features such as heart rate displays and exercise programs.Cons: More pricey and might require more upkeep.3. Folding TreadmillsMechanism: Designed for those with minimal space, these treadmills can be folded for easy storage.Pros: Space-saving, frequently motorized, flexible functions.Cons: May be less resilient than non-folding models.4. Industrial TreadmillsMechanism: High-quality machines created for usage in gyms and gym.Pros: Built to endure heavy use, advanced functions, typically consist of guarantees.Cons: Pricey and not perfect for home use due to size.5. When choosing a treadmill, prospective buyers need to think about a number of key aspects:
Features to Consider:Motor Power: Typically measured in horsepower (HP), a motor strength of at least 2.5 HP is suggested for serious runners.Belt Size: A longer and wider belt accommodates various stride lengths, providing comfort during exercises.Slope Settings: Adjustable incline functions mimic outside hill running and can increase exercise strength.Weight Capacity: Ensure the treadmill can support the user's weight for security and durability.Console Features: Look for easy to use dashboards, exercise programs, and Bluetooth compatibility for streaming music or other functions.Spending plan ConsiderationsUnder ₤ 500: Entry-level manual treadmills appropriate for casual walkers.₤ 500 - ₤ 1,500: Mid-range motorized treadmills that use more functions and much better sturdiness.₤ 1,500 - ₤ 3,000: High-end models with advanced innovation, larger motors, and longer guarantees.Over ₤ 3,000: Commercial-grade treadmills perfect for frequent usage in health clubs or training facilities.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How typically should I use a treadmill?
It is suggested to utilize a treadmill a minimum of three to 5 times a week, including different strength levels for best results.
2. Can I slim down by using a treadmill?
Yes, constant usage of a treadmill can add to weight loss, particularly when integrated with a balanced diet plan and strength training.
3. What is the very best speed to stroll on a treadmill for newbies?
A speed of 3 to 4 miles per hour is a suitable variety for newbies. It's vital to begin sluggish and gradually increase rate as comfort and endurance enhance.
4. Do I require to use a treadmill if I currently run outdoors?
Using a treadmill can supply fringe benefits, such as regulated environments and differed exercises (incline, periods) that are not constantly possible outdoors.
5. How do I preserve my treadmill?
Regular upkeep includes lubing the belt, cleaning the deck and console, and inspecting the motor for ideal efficiency.
